Re-imagining globalization on May 5, 2020The world becoming a global village is fairly a new phenomenon steered by the establishment of global financial institutions, post 1945-world order and communication revolution with the invention of internet at the end of 20th century. The world we see today in which societies are interlinked through a complex structure and relations are being managed […]